Output e64844ea6a738bdd631ab113ca168a907296b2ef54461f98d34fd282d5a32378:32

value
120250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4039cd421cee167674d07a8a09f395a6834551be OP_EQUAL
address
37YcQxcczawLeLcxEm9UFyUDjKrRpigb3A
transaction
e64844ea6a738bdd631ab113ca168a907296b2ef54461f98d34fd282d5a32378